==Features== [[File:1 Utama Rainforest.jpg|thumb|left|250px|Rainforest in 1 Utama]] 1 Utama contains {{convert|203,000|m2}} of retail space. Its 713 stores appeal to all economic strata,<ref name = "EDGEPROP1UDETAILS" /> from department stores such as [[AEON (company)|AEON]] and [[Parkson]],<ref name="THEEDGE1" /> to high-end international chains and multiple restaurants such as the Food District food court, [[Din Tai Fung]], [[KFC]], [[McDonald's]], [[Church's Chicken|Texas Chicken]], [[Dunkin' Donuts]] and [[Carl's Jr.]] and two [[movie theater|cinema]] chains, [[TGV Cinemas]] and [[Golden Screen Cinemas|GSC]].<ref name="TRPOU" /> This mall previously housed the first [[IKEA]] store in Malaysia,<ref name="IKEARELOCATION" /> [[Cold Storage (supermarket)|Cold Storage]],<ref>{{cite news | last = Ganesan | first = Vasantha | date = 2019-09-05 | title = Will Giant store closures hit EPF's investments? | url = https://maa.theedgemarkets.com/article/will-giant-store-closures-hit-epfs-investments | work = [[The Edge (Malaysia)|The Edge]] | access-date = 2020-07-28 }}</ref> [[MPH Group|MPH Bookstores]].<ref>{{cite news | date = 2018-08-08 | title = MPH Bookstore in 1 Utama closes down after 15 years | url = https://www.edgeprop.my/content/1412211/mph-bookstore-1-utama-closes-down-after-15-years | work = [[The Edge (Malaysia)|The Edge]] | access-date = 2020-07-28 }}</ref> and [[Isetan]] department store.<ref>{{cite news | date = 2021-11-18 | title = Isetan announces closure of 1 Utama outlet after 10 years of operations | url = https://www.malaymail.com/news/life/2021/11/18/isetan-announces-closure-of-1-utama-outlet-after-10-years-of-operations/2021785 | work = [[Malay Mail]] | access-date = 2022-04-11 }}</ref> Aside from retail, 1 Utama offers [[Sports facilities|sport amenities]] to the public including a [[bowling alley]],<ref>{{cite news | date = 2005-08-01 | title = Rolling time for media, athletes | url = https://www.thestar.com.my/news/community/2005/08/01/rolling-time-for-media-athletes | work = [[The Star (Malaysia)|The Star]] | access-date = 2020-07-28 }}</ref> [[baseball cage]],<ref>{{cite news | last = Michael | first = Stuart | date = 2006-04-26 | title = Baseball treat for members of media | url = https://www.thestar.com.my/news/community/2006/04/26/baseball-treat-for-members-of-media | work = [[The Star (Malaysia)|The Star]] | access-date = 2020-07-28 }}</ref> [[climbing wall]],<ref>{{cite news | last = Siok Hui | first = Leong | date = 2005-12-24 | title = A work of art | url = https://www.thestar.com.my/travel/2005/12/24/a-work-of-art | work = [[The Star (Malaysia)|The Star]] | access-date = 2020-07-28 }}</ref> [[surfing]] pool and [[skydiving]] [[wind tunnel]].<ref>{{cite news | last = Tey | first = Kelly | date = 2018-01-27 | title = Go surfing and skydiving at 1Utama | url = https://www.thestar.com.my/metro/metro-news/2018/01/27/go-surfing-and-skydiving-in-a-mall-shopping-centre-offering-these-experiences-at-its-newly-launched | work = [[The Star (Malaysia)|The Star]] | access-date = 2020-07-28 }}</ref> The [[rainforest]] inside the mall was grown on October 25, 2003. It was done by extracting a ''[[Tabebuia rosea]]'' tree from a nearby forest carried into the mall to create the [[forest canopy]], whereas an additional 200 samplings of other species such as ''[[Alocasia]]'', [[wild banana]], ''[[Johannesteijsmannia|Johanesteijsmannia]]'', ''[[Aglaonema]]'' and ''Phyllagathis'' will be used as [[shrub layer]]. The rainforest opened to the public in November 2003.<ref>{{cite journal | last = Ng | first = F. S. P. | date = April 2015 | title = Tropical rain forest in a shopping mall | url = http://eprints.utar.edu.my/1972/1/Tropical_rain_forest_in_a_shopping_mall.pdf | journal = Utar Agriculture Science Journal | volume = 1 | issue = 2 | pages = 57β62 | access-date = 2020-07-28 }}</ref> As of 2019, the mall attracts more than 33 million visitors annually,<ref name = "EDGEPROP1UDETAILS" /> with peak traffic occurring during the [[holiday season]].<ref>{{cite news | last = Jayaraj | first = Jayagandi | date = 2010-12-18 | title = Festive shoppers causing traffic congestion at all hours | url = https://www.thestar.com.my/news/community/2010/12/18/festive-shoppers-causing-traffic-congestion-at-all-hours | work = [[The Star (Malaysia)|The Star]] | access-date = 2020-07-28 }}</ref>
